$NetBSD: patch-js_src_gc_Memory.cpp,v 1.1 2018/05/11 19:18:35 jperkin Exp $
Support SunOS/x86_64.
--- js/src/gc/Memory.cpp.orig 2018-04-28 01:04:03.000000000 +0000
+++ js/src/gc/Memory.cpp
@@ -501,7 +501,7 @@ static inline void*
MapMemoryAt(void* desired, size_t length, int prot = PROT_READ | PROT_WRITE,
int flags = MAP_PRIVATE | MAP_ANON, int fd = -1, off_t offset = 0)
{
-#if defined(__ia64__) || (defined(__sparc64__) && defined(__NetBSD__)) || defined(__aarch64__)
+#if defined(__ia64__) || (defined(__sparc64__) && defined(__NetBSD__)) || defined(__aarch64__) || (defined(__sun) && defined(__x86_64__))
MOZ_ASSERT((0xffff800000000000ULL & (uintptr_t(desired) + length - 1)) == 0);
#endif
void* region = mmap(desired, length, prot, flags, fd, offset);
@@ -551,7 +551,7 @@ MapMemory(size_t length, int prot = PROT
return nullptr;
}
return region;
-#elif defined(__aarch64__)
+#elif defined(__aarch64__) || (defined(__sun) && defined(__x86_64__))
/*
* There might be similar virtual address issue on arm64 which depends on
* hardware and kernel configurations. But the work around is slightly
@@ -763,7 +763,11 @@ MarkPagesUnused(void* p, size_t size)
return false;
MOZ_ASSERT(OffsetFromAligned(p, pageSize) == 0);
+#ifdef __sun
+ int result = posix_madvise(p, size, MADV_DONTNEED);
+#else
int result = madvise(p, size, MADV_DONTNEED);
+#endif
return result != -1;
}
